Hi Joe, -- Start of PGP signed section. > On Wed, 2004-03-31 at 13:18, Quincey Koziol wrote: > > -- Start of PGP signed section. > > > On Wed, 2004-03-31 at 10:05, Quincey Koziol wrote: > > > > Hi all, > > > > I'm seeing problems with the recent update to 2.0.17 for balsa2 during > > > > the install stage: > > > > > > I'll bet you need to do a portupgrade -rf libxslt first. > > Ah, yes, that fixed it. :-) Was this a missing dependency or port revision > > bump? > > You should always be doing portupgrades on your entire tree, and never > on individual ports. What does this mean? Running "portupgrade -a"? If so, libxslt wasn't going to be updated by portupgrade, so I don't think it would have made a difference. I normally use "portupgrade -rR <foo>" when upgrading a particular port. > You should also always do a full portupgrade > before installing new ports, or just use portinstall. Do you mean running "portupgrade -a" before installing a port? I use "portupgrade -rRN <foo>" when installing a new port, shouldn't that take care of these issues?
